What the Bridgestone Production Learnership 2026 Actually Involves

This is not a classroom-only programme. The Bridgestone Production Learnership is on-site and full-time, meaning learners spend most of their time on the factory floor under supervision.

Participants report directly to a Production Foreman and are trained to assemble tyres safely and efficiently. The emphasis is on discipline, consistency, and teamwork, which are essential in any manufacturing environment.

Learners are expected to work with machinery, handle raw materials, and meet daily production targets while following strict safety rules. This mirrors real employment conditions, giving participants a clearer picture of what long-term work in manufacturing looks like.

Programme details at a glance:

  • Programme: Production Learnership Programme
  • Job Req ID: 54760
  • Contract type: Internship / Learnership
  • Work type: On-site, full-time
  • Location: Brits, North West, South Africa

Daily Responsibilities Learners Should Expect-Bridgestone Production Learnerships 2026

The role is practical and physically active. Successful learners are expected to handle a range of operational tasks, including:

  • Conducting basic risk assessments on equipment
  • Wearing and maintaining assigned PPE
  • Keeping work areas clean and organised under 3S standards
  • Checking machine controls before operation
  • Moving empty spools, trolleys, and rolls
  • Transferring reviewed raw covers into storage bays
  • Supplying machines with required solutions
  • Working closely within a production team
  • Meeting production targets set under the programme scope

This level of responsibility can be challenging, especially for first-time workers. However, it also helps learners develop reliability and confidence early on.


Who Can Apply And Who Should Think Carefully-Bridgestone Production Learnerships 2026

The minimum requirements are straightforward:

  • Grade 12 or N3 Certificate
  • Mathematics (Pure Maths) and/or Physical Science

That said, academic eligibility alone is not enough. This programme suits applicants who:

  • Are comfortable working shifts and standing for long periods
  • Can follow instructions precisely
  • Take safety seriously
  • Are willing to learn through repetition

Those looking for office-based or flexible work may find the environment demanding. Manufacturing work rewards consistency more than creativity, especially at entry level.

Frequently Asked Questions-Bridgestone Production Learnerships 2026

Is the Bridgestone Production Learnership paid?

While remuneration details are not publicly listed, learnerships typically include a monthly stipend.

Does this lead to permanent employment at Bridgestone?

There is no guarantee, but strong performance can improve future opportunities.

Is prior factory experience required?

No. The programme is designed for entry-level candidates.

Where is the work location?

All work takes place at Bridgestone’s plant in Brits, North West.

Can I apply with N3 instead of Grade 12?

Yes, an N3 Certificate meets the minimum requirement.
